A Gift in Honor Always Fits

A gift in honor or memory is a thoughtful way to let a loved one or special person in your life know you care.

It’s simple, meaningful, and it always fits.

A gift in tribute is an investment in our community. Your generosity supports free access to a world of resources and a universe of ideas. The Library Foundation directly supports a united community of readers and learners by sustaining and growing your Library’s collection, programs, and services.

What better way to honor the person who has everything?

Best of all, a gift to the Library Foundation is easy to make and tax-deductible. Simply check the “yes, this is an honor or memorial gift” box on the donation form and provide the recipient’s address, and we’ll send the honoree a card to let them know you’ve made a gift in their honor.  Please allow a few days for mailing.
